thanks guys! also yeah i find wings 3d fairly intuitive, a lot more so than blender or whatever, and definitely more geared towards stripped-down lowpoly stuff i think (also free as well!). the only thing i really had to get my head around for it was building stuff from the ground up using simple cubes and vertices and extruding faces etc to form the shape of stuff but this is actually a lot of fun once you start getting the hang of it and thinking in these terms. textures / uv mapping is also kind of annoying but i think i'm getting the hang of it a little more now!
